Norfolk Land Trust Trail Race Series

Norfolk Historic District, United States • 5 Oct 2025

The Norfolk Land Trust Trail Race Series, including the Haystack Mountain Challenge, is held annually in Norfolk, Connecticut. The event features three trail races: a 5K, 10K, and a challenging half marathon. The 5K course runs through scenic Barbour Woods with a mix of single and double track trails, including climbs and views of Haystack Mountain.

The 10K adds a demanding loop over Haystack Mountain, reaching the iconic Haystack Mountain Tower. The half marathon is a grueling race with over 2,000 feet of elevation gain, incorporating private trails and two ascents of Haystack Mountain. Runners enjoy a supportive atmosphere with pizza and beverages available post-race. Visit the organization's website for the most recent information.
